Alexandre --
Something is wrong with:
2001-01-12 Alexandre Oliva <aoliva@redhat.com>
* calls.c (emit_library_call_value_1): Add USEs and CLOBBERs
to function usage for arguments passed by reference. Optimize
callee-copied arguments.
* regmove.c (find_related_toplev): Find uses in function usage.
(replace_in_call_usage): New function.
(fixup_match_1): Call it.
* cse.c (cse_insn): Canonicalize registers in function usage.
* reload1.c (replace_pseudos_in_call_usage): New function.
(reload): Call it.
As far as I can tell, regmove.c does not contain a
find_related_toplev function, but does contain a call to find_related,
which is not defined anywhere.
